[0013] step 1:
[0014] A weight is set for each node, and the weight should correspond one-to-one with the IP address of the computer. The weight value should be set according to the performance of the node and the total amount of data. The setting of the weight value of different distributed storage systems is different. Because the value of the weight may change, it is the best choice to store the weight information through the configuration file of the distributed storage system.
[0015] Step 2:
[0016] Load weight information. Different distributed storage system configuration files have different loading processes, but the weight information is stored in a variable in the configuration file, so you only need to read the variable to obtain the weight value.
[0017] Step 3:
[0018] According to different weight values, the corresponding amount of data is allocated to each node in the distributed storage system.
